Myth 3: Airport Transfers Are Unreliable

Many travelers worry that airport transfers won’t show up on time. It’s a valid concern, especially when you have a flight to catch. But let me tell you, this myth is often far from the truth. Most reputable transfer companies pride themselves on punctuality. They know how crucial it is to get you to your destination without a hitch.

So, what makes these services reliable? First off, they monitor flight schedules. If your flight is delayed, they adjust accordingly. No more waiting around or stressing out! Plus, the drivers are usually familiar with local traffic patterns. They know the shortcuts and can navigate through busy streets like pros. This ensures you arrive on time, every time.

It’s also worth noting that many companies offer a guarantee for their services. If they fail to meet their promises, you can often get a refund or another ride. This commitment to customer satisfaction adds an extra layer of trust. You’re not just hopping into any random car; you’re choosing a service that values your time.

To put it simply, when you book with a reliable transfer service, you’re setting yourself up for a smooth experience. Here’s a quick breakdown of what to expect:

  • Flight Tracking: They keep an eye on your flight.
  • Local Knowledge: Drivers know the best routes.
  • Customer Support: Help is just a call away if things go wrong.
